Etymology of Melinis:
Gk. meline – name for grain (millet), derivation uncertain; possibly Gk. melinis = quince-yellow (Deon Kesting).
Etymology of paupera:
from Latin pauper = "not wealthy / poor". These organisms are typically skinny and emasciated.
